Axel Entertainment’s coverage often focuses on the "subversion of the origin story." Unlike many of her peers, Carol Danvers begins her film already possessing incredible power. The narrative tension doesn't come from her learning to be "super," but from her rediscovering her humanity and reclaiming her past from those who suppressed it.
